Blender зависает при подразделении поверхности

Blender — это мощный и популярный программный пакет для трехмерного моделирования и анимации. Однако, пользователи иногда сталкиваются с проблемой зависания программы при попытке подразделения поверхности. Подразделение поверхности, или Subdivision Surface, используется для создания более детализированных моделей с помощью разбиения граней на множество мелких треугольников. В этой статье рассмотрим основные причины, по которым Blender может зависнуть при подразделении поверхности, а также предложим способы решения этой проблемы.

Одной из основных причин зависания Blender при попытке подразделения поверхности является недостаток вычислительных ресурсов. При работе с слишком сложной моделью или при наличии большого количества полигонов, Blender может не справиться с вычислительным заданием и прекратить откликать на пользовательские команды. В таком случае, рекомендуется увеличить объем оперативной памяти или использовать более мощное вычислительное устройство.

Еще одной причиной зависания Blender может быть неправильно настроенное подразделение поверхности. Если значение Subdivision Level установлено слишком высоко или неправильно выбран метод подразделения, Blender может тратить слишком много времени на вычисления, что приводит к зависанию программы. В такой ситуации рекомендуется проверить и исправить настройки подразделения поверхности, выбрав более оптимальные параметры для конкретной модели.

Важно помнить, что поверхность может быть подразделена только определенное количество раз, прежде чем она станет слишком сложной для обработки. В случае, когда Blender все равно зависает при подразделении поверхности, можно попробовать упростить модель, удалив ненужные детали или использовав другие методы моделирования.

Причины зависания Blender при подразделении поверхности:

Blender, как и любое другое програмное обеспечение, может зависать при подразделении поверхности. Это может быть вызвано различными причинами, такими как:

  • Слишком сложная геометрия поверхности;
  • Недостаточное количество оперативной памяти;
  • Большой объем данных, которые не умещаются в оперативную память;
  • Баги и ошибки в программном коде Blender.

Когда Blender подразделяет поверхность, программа производит большое количество вычислений, что может привести к значительной нагрузке на процессор и оперативную память. Если геометрия поверхности слишком сложная или содержит много деталей, Blender может не справиться с этой нагрузкой и зависнуть.

Недостаточное количество оперативной памяти также может быть причиной зависания Blender при подразделении поверхности. Если программа не может выделить достаточно памяти для выполнения операции, она может прекратить работу или зависнуть. В таком случае, можно попробовать увеличить выделенный объем памяти для Blender или работать с менее сложной геометрией.

Большой объем данных, которые не умещаются в оперативную память, также может привести к зависанию Blender при подразделении поверхности. Если размер данных превышает доступное пространство в памяти, программа может остановиться или зависнуть. В таком случае, можно попробовать разделить операцию на более мелкие части или использовать более мощное аппаратное обеспечение.

Наконец, зависание Blender при подразделении поверхности может быть связано с наличием багов и ошибок в программном коде Blender. Если такая ошибка присутствует, она может привести к неправильной работе программы или зависанию. В таком случае, рекомендуется обновить Blender до последней версии или сообщить о проблеме разработчикам Blender, чтобы они могли исправить ошибку.

Основные проблемы, вызывающие зависание Blender:

  • Недостаточные ресурсы компьютера: Blender требует значительное количество памяти и процессорных ресурсов для обработки сложных сцен. Если компьютер не обладает достаточной мощностью, программное обеспечение может начать зависать.
  • Слишком высокая плотность сетки: Создание поверхности с слишком много полигонов может привести к зависанию Blender. Высокая плотность сетки требует больше ресурсов для обработки, поэтому рекомендуется оптимизировать сеть, удалять ненужные вершины и использовать менее плотные топологии.
  • Неправильное использование инструментов и функций: Blender предлагает множество инструментов и функций, которые могут быть сложными для новичков. Неправильное использование этих инструментов может привести к зависанию программы.
  • Несовместимость с операционной системой: Иногда Blender может быть несовместим с определенными версиями операционной системы, что может вызывать зависание программы. Проверьте совместимость и, если необходимо, обновите операционную систему или Blender.
  • Ошибки в проекте: Наличие ошибок в проекте может привести к зависанию Blender. Это может быть вызвано неправильными настройками, несовместимыми плагинами или другими факторами. Проверьте проект на наличие ошибок и исправьте их.

Способы решения проблемы зависания Blender при подразделении поверхности:

При работе с Blender часто возникает проблема зависания программы при подразделении поверхности. Однако существуют несколько способов решения этой проблемы, которые помогут избежать неприятных ситуаций во время работы.

1. Проверьте требования к системе:

Убедитесь, что ваш компьютер соответствует минимальным требованиям системы для работы с Blender. Если вашей системе не хватает ресурсов, программа может зависнуть при выполнении сложных задач.

2. Обновите графические драйверы:

Проверьте, что у вас установлены последние версии графических драйверов. Устаревшие драйверы могут вызывать конфликты с Blender и приводить к зависанию программы. Обновление драйверов может решить эту проблему.

3. Уменьшите количество полигонов:

Часто зависание Blender происходит из-за слишком большого количества полигонов в сцене. Попробуйте уменьшить количество полигонов, разделяя поверхность на более простые элементы. Это поможет улучшить производительность программы.

4. Используйте упрощенные настройки:

Многие инструменты и функции Blender имеют различные параметры и настройки. Попробуйте использовать упрощенные настройки, особенно при работе с большими моделями или сложными эффектами. Это может снизить нагрузку на систему и увеличить производительность программы.

5. Избегайте использования слишком сложных текстур и эффектов:

Слишком сложные текстуры и эффекты могут вызывать зависание Blender при обработке больших моделей. Попробуйте использовать менее ресурсоемкие текстуры и упростить эффекты, чтобы снизить нагрузку на систему.

Используя эти способы, вы можете устранить причины зависания Blender при подразделении поверхности и сделать работу с программой более эффективной и безопасной.

Оцените статью
uchet-jkh.ru